Blue Feather-edge Prattware Plate.
Circa 1810-20.
Pearlware, Pottery.
The plate with a blue feather-edge rim is painted in high-fired underglaze colours with a design depicting a stylized brick house behind a low fence with trees to either side.
Condition: Invisible hairline.
